Overwatch 2 Season 3 marks the return of the popular PachiMarchi event, inspired by the adorable onion mascot that fans know and love. Here’s a breakdown of the Overwatch 2 PachiMarchi event, including the start date and new game modes.

Overwatch 2 Season 3 is finally here, and it’s set to be the busiest period of the hero shooter to date. The update added a brand-new Antarctic Peninsula map, and Blizzard have announced a One Punch Man crossover and even the Loverwatch Dating Sim.

Fans can also look forward to the return of PachiMarchi, a popular event from the original Overwatch focused on Pachimari – the adorable, onion-like creature found around the game’s maps.

Here’s everything you need to know about what’s in store in Overwatch 2 PachiMarchi.

Overwatch 2 PachiMarchi start date

Overwatch 2 PachiMarchi will commence on Tuesday, March 21, 2023, as confirmed by the Season 3 roadmap.

The event will run for two weeks before coming to an end on April 4, meaning players will have to act fast if they want to unlock all of the rewards up for grabs.

Overwatch 2 PachiMarchi skins

Only one new skin has been revealed for the PachiMarchi event in Overwatch 2 – the epic Pachimari outfit for Roadhog. This charming cosmetic can be unlocked through a series of in-game challenges before being equipped to the Tank hero.

Assuming that PachiMarchi sticks to the formula of other Overwatch 2 events, we’re expecting even more skins to be available for purchase from the store. However, we don’t have details on how these will look or which heroes they will apply to.

Blizzard have also confirmed that six PachiMarchi player icons, a weapon charm, and a name card will be up for grabs, along with a player icon that will be added as a login bonus.

Overwatch 2 PachiMarchi new game mode

To mark the return of PachiMarchi in Overwatch 2, the devs are introducing a new Kill Confirmed LTM. Not too many details have been revealed about the new mode, but we expect it to function similarly to the Call of Duty playlist of the same name.

Essentially, when a player is eliminated they leave behind a tag that must be collected to confirm the kill and score a point. If you can’t make it over to where the enemy died, other members of your team can snag the tag for you.

Teammates can also collect their own tag to prevent the other team from getting a kill, so it’s important to keep an eye on how the rest of your squad is fairing in battle.
